Overview of the Amway Center
The Amway Center is a large multi-purpose entertainment and sports arena located in downtown Orlando, Florida. The arena opened in 2010 and is home to the Orlando Magic NBA basketball team. In addition to hosting Magic games, the Amway Center hosts concerts, ice shows, family events, and other major happenings.
The arena can seat up to 20,000 people depending on the type of event. It features state-of-the-art technology and amenities including a built-in sound system, high definition video screens, premium seating options, restaurants, and more. There are also two large concourses for attendees to easily navigate the venue.
WIFI Details at Amway Center
The Amway Center provides free WIFI throughout the entire arena using a network called AmwayCenterGuest. The network is provided by Bright House Networks, which is a local telecommunications company in the Orlando area.
The WIFI network extends to all levels of the arena including the concourses, seating areas, restaurants, and suites. Users do not need a password to access the free WIFI as it is open to all attendees.
The WIFI network has enough bandwidth to support thousands of simultaneous users. Even when the arena is full for a major event, attendees can reliably connect to the internet for basic web browsing, using mobile apps, posting on social media, and light streaming. For best connectivity, users should try to connect in areas with good signal strength and avoid congested spots.
Using WIFI at Amway Center
To access the free WIFI on your mobile device or laptop, attendees should look for the AmwayCenterGuest network and connect to it. There is no password or login required. Follow any on-screen prompts to finalize connecting.
Once connected, users can open a web browser or app and use the internet as normal. The WIFI provides normal 3G/4G speeds suitable for light use. For high bandwidth activities like HD video streaming, the connection may be slower during peak event times when many users are connected.
Users do not have to register or provide any personal information to use the arena’s WIFI. However, there may be restrictions on accessing certain inappropriate websites or streaming illegal content. Standard web browsing, using apps, email, and posting on social media are all permitted uses.
The WIFI network is available whenever the arena is open for an event. If attendees arrive early before doors open to the main arena, they may not yet be able to connect as the network may not be active. Those waiting in line to enter can check for the WIFI network and try connecting periodically as it should become available closer to the start time.

Future Improvements to Public WIFI
As wireless technology continues advancing, venues will be able to provide faster and more robust internet connectivity. Upcoming improvements that Amway Center and other arenas may adopt include:
– LiFi technology which transmits connectivity through pulsed LED lighting frequencies, avoiding WiFi spectrum constraints.
– 5G small cell antenna systems deployed throughout venues to enable wider bandwidth.
– Utilizing lower frequency bands like 600 MHz which travel further and penetrate structures better.
– Implementing WiFi 6 routers to allow more concurrent users and faster peak speeds.
– Expanding fiber optic internet capacity serving the arena.
– Adding more WIFI access points to reduce congestion and expand coverage.
– Deploying newer protocols like WiFi 6E that tap into new 6 GHz spectrum.
– Building distributed antenna systems (DAS) and small cells for greater cellular data capacity.
– Increased use of higher-density WIFI environments using equipment optimally designed for crowded public venues.
Ongoing improvements to increase speed, density, and reliability will enable venues like Amway Center to meet surging fan demand for connectivity well into the future.
